The Bio Killaz, Tha Klepto and Saint Sinna. The rap genre they pursue is definately not your stereotypical rap. They've begun to create a whole new genre, and getting quite the recognition fo it. With the release of two free albums, and right here on this soundclick page a third free follow up E.P. to Murda Fo' Free, they show all the luv they can to the loyal fans. Do you play live?
They've hada few shows. But 2004 will be the year for live shows, with all new equipment, stage props, and hype men, BK gonna be unstoppable.
How, do you think, does the internet (or mp3) change the music industry?
It helps for promotion. But the real world is what really matters. But then again, if it wasn't for the internet it would have costed BK a lot more to get Murda Fo' Free and The Purgatory Projekt out to so many people.
Would you sign a record contract with a major label?
Depends on the circumstances, the label, what the label represents. But for the most part, the Bio Killaz are attempting to do everything on their own. It makes the achievement all that more special.
